    Strangely the same part code is used from 1996 to may 1999, then it changes all the way through to 2002. I'm not sure what the difference is, but the one on my purple VR-4 is from a PFl and the broken one I have in my shed is from the 2001 half cut, they are identical. The change in may 1999 would also imply that there is no problems fitting the first model to either front bumper, so I doubt the second part number would have any problems either.
